Transaction 671ea37e3e6f60dbe4fcbbe417acb8696ab31590cfb8487760cbe871f6a3dc40

1 Input
1 Outputs
  • 671ea37e3e6f60dbe4fcbbe417acb8696ab31590cfb8487760cbe871f6a3dc40:0
  • value  21150921
    address  3KhoNhGCRXx8s9taj5G5vTfRitfkuu1pUz